Master the backbone of modern applications - databases. Learn to design efficient database schemas, write optimized SQL queries, and manage both relational and NoSQL databases like a professional DBA.
This intermediate course covers relational database theory, advanced SQL techniques, and NoSQL principles. Work with PostgreSQL, MySQL, and MongoDB while learning normalization, indexing, transactions, and performance optimization strategies.
Guided by experienced database administrators and backend architects, you'll tackle real-world scenarios from e-commerce to analytics platforms. Learn to troubleshoot performance issues, implement backup strategies, and make critical database architecture decisions.
Rs 17,000
Intermediate
2 months
Master advanced SQL queries including complex JOINs, subqueries, window functions, and CTEs. Learn database normalization (1NF to BCNF), entity-relationship modeling, and schema design. Work extensively with PostgreSQL and MySQL, understanding their unique features and use cases.
Explore MongoDB's document model, aggregation framework, and indexing strategies. Understand when to choose NoSQL over relational databases. Learn to design schemas for both SQL and NoSQL based on application requirements.
Master query optimization using EXPLAIN plans, create efficient indexes, implement database partitioning and sharding, handle transactions with ACID compliance, write stored procedures and triggers, implement row-level security, design backup and disaster recovery plans, and monitor database performance metrics.
Join hundreds of students who have transformed their careers with NavaTech Academy. Enroll now and get started today!